Transaction 32310143b9200671071928de283afa18d80ccdebe66a969835ee0bb46faf29b3

1 Input
2 Outputs
  • 32310143b9200671071928de283afa18d80ccdebe66a969835ee0bb46faf29b3:0
  • value  1239594
    address  2NDhXkouEwd2KEP5axpj2g5WpMYjz7Ex4bF
  • 32310143b9200671071928de283afa18d80ccdebe66a969835ee0bb46faf29b3:1
  • value  2873535768
    address  2N93KgMc7sJYQWDMHw4Ea5gFaBmJBEUqmQY